Core Skills Analysis
Geography
- Identified Mozambique on the world map and learned about its location in Southern Africa.
- Explored the topography and physical features of Mozambique such as the Zambezi River and the Indian Ocean coastline.
- Understood the climate of Mozambique and how it influences the local flora and fauna.
- Studied the impact of natural disasters like cyclones on Mozambique's geography and population.
History
- Investigated the colonial history of Mozambique and its struggle for independence from Portugal.
- Explored key historical figures like Samora Machel and their role in shaping Mozambique's history.
- Discussed the Mozambican Civil War and its socio-political impact on the country.
- Analyzed post-independence developments in Mozambique including economic challenges and social reforms.
Tips
For continued development after learning about Mozambique, students can engage in virtual cultural exchanges with schools in Mozambique to gain firsthand insights into the daily life and traditions of the country. Additionally, exploring Mozambican cuisine through cooking traditional dishes or learning basic phrases in Portuguese, the official language, can provide a deeper cultural understanding.
